Fullerton mixes university traffic from Cal State Fullerton and Fullerton College with a lively, walkable downtown and long commercial arterials. It's also home to our North OC office, so we know its roads especially well — from the rail-crossing-heavy downtown to the hillside streets up around Bastanchury Road.
A few of the Fullerton spots our instructors put extra focus on:
- Chapman Avenue & Harbor Boulevard — a downtown-adjacent crossing where red-light running is common
- Euclid Street & Orangethorpe Avenue — a complex, high-volume arterial junction
- Harbor Boulevard & Bastanchury Road — busy where commuter and hillside traffic meet
The established residential streets of Sunny Hills and Raymond Hills are calm places to begin, with gentle grades for early confidence. School and college lots open up evenings and weekends for low-speed practice where permitted — always with a licensed supervising adult who meets California's requirements.
